Understanding Caffeine as A Widely Consumed CNS Stimulant

Caffeine, a naturally occurring compound found in coffee beans, tea leaves, and various other plants, has been consumed for centuries due to its stimulating effects on the central nervous system (CNS). As one of the most widely used psychoactive substances in the world, caffeine is known for its ability to enhance alertness, improve cognitive performance, and ward off drowsiness. This subtopic aims to explore the mechanisms through which caffeine acts as a CNS stimulant and how it affects our brain functions.

When we consume caffeinated beverages or foods containing caffeine, it rapidly enters our bloodstream and crosses the blood-brain barrier. Once inside the brain, caffeine acts primarily by blocking adenosine receptors. Adenosine is a neurotransmitter that promotes sleepiness and relaxation by inhibiting neural activity. By antagonizing these receptors, caffeine increases neural firing rates and stimulates the release of other excitatory neurotransmitters such as dopamine and norepinephrine.

The blockade of adenosine receptors leads to several physiological effects within the CNS. Firstly, it prevents adenosine from binding to its receptors and signals fatigue or drowsiness to our brain cells. Consequently, we experience increased wakefulness and reduced feelings of tiredness. Moreover, by enhancing dopamine release in specific regions of the brain associated with pleasure and reward processing, caffeine produces feelings of alertness and well-being.

Furthermore, caffeine’s influence on norepinephrine levels contributes to its stimulating properties. Norepinephrine is involved in regulating attention span, arousal levels, and cognitive functions such as memory formation. By increasing norepinephrine availability in certain areas of the brain like the prefrontal cortex – responsible for executive functions – caffeine enhances focus and cognitive performance.

In addition to blocking adenosine receptors directly within our brains’ neurons, caffeine also modulates other neurotransmitter systems indirectly. For instance, it inhibits the enzyme phosphodiesterase, which breaks down cyclic adenosine monophosphate (cAMP), a crucial signaling molecule involved in various cellular processes. By preventing cAMP degradation, caffeine indirectly increases its levels, leading to enhanced neuronal excitability and neurotransmitter release.

While caffeine’s stimulating effects can undoubtedly be beneficial for many individuals, it is important to acknowledge that individual responses to caffeine consumption can vary widely. Factors such as genetics, tolerance, body weight, and overall health can influence how an individual reacts to caffeine. Some people may experience increased heart rate, restlessness, or even anxiety when consuming high doses of caffeine.

In conclusion, understanding caffeine as a widely consumed CNS stimulant requires delving into its mechanisms of action within the brain. By blocking adenosine receptors and altering the activity of various neurotransmitter systems like dopamine and norepinephrine, caffeine promotes wakefulness and enhances cognitive functions such as attention and memory. However, it is essential to recognize that individual responses to caffeine may differ due to various factors.

Coffee With Amphetamine

Coffee is one of the most popular beverages worldwide, known for its stimulating effects and ability to enhance alertness. Similarly, amphetamines are powerful central nervous system (CNS) stimulants that increase focus and energy levels. While the combination of coffee with amphetamines may seem tempting to some individuals seeking an even greater boost, it is important to understand the potential risks and dangers associated with this combination.

Amphetamines, such as Adderall or Ritalin, are commonly prescribed for attention deficit hyperactivity disorder (ADHD) or narcolepsy. These medications work by increasing dopamine and norepinephrine levels in the brain, promoting wakefulness and improving cognitive performance. Similarly, coffee contains caffeine, a natural stimulant that increases alertness and temporarily reduces fatigue.

When consumed individually in moderate amounts, both coffee and amphetamines can provide certain benefits. However, combining these substances can lead to severe health consequences due to their overlapping effects on the CNS. The primary concern lies in their impact on cardiovascular health.

Both coffee and amphetamines elevate heart rate and blood pressure. When taken together, these effects can become exaggerated, potentially leading to tachycardia (rapid heart rate), arrhythmias (irregular heartbeat), or even heart attacks. This risk is particularly heightened for individuals with pre-existing cardiovascular conditions.

Furthermore, mixing coffee with amphetamines may exacerbate common side effects associated with both substances. Coffee consumption can cause restlessness, anxiety, or insomnia due to its stimulating properties. Amphetamines already have a similar side effect profile – combining them with coffee could intensify these symptoms significantly.

Another critical concern when combining these substances is the potential for addiction or dependence. Both caffeine and amphetamines have addictive properties on their own; however, using them together increases the likelihood of developing a substance use disorder or experiencing withdrawal symptoms upon discontinuation. Moreover, this combination may lead individuals to consume higher doses of amphetamines, increasing the risk of overdose.

It is crucial to highlight that using amphetamines without a prescription or medical supervision is illegal and highly dangerous. Combining them with coffee only amplifies these risks further. The misuse of amphetamines can lead to serious health consequences such as psychosis, cardiovascular problems, or even death.

In conclusion, while coffee and amphetamines both possess stimulating properties individually, combining them can have severe health implications. The amplified effects on the cardiovascular system and increased risk of addiction make this combination incredibly risky. It is essential to prioritize one’s health and seek professional guidance when considering any form of substance use or experimentation with CNS stimulants like amphetamines.

Coffee With Methamphetamine

Coffee is one of the most widely consumed beverages worldwide, known for its stimulating effects and ability to increase alertness. On the other hand, methamphetamine is a highly potent central nervous system (CNS) stimulant that is classified as a Schedule II drug due to its high potential for abuse and addiction. While coffee may be a popular choice for many individuals seeking an energy boost, combining it with methamphetamine can have severe consequences on both physical and mental health.

Methamphetamine, commonly known as meth or crystal meth, acts on the brain by increasing the release of dopamine, a neurotransmitter associated with pleasure and reward. It leads to an intense rush of euphoria and increased energy levels. Similarly, coffee contains caffeine that stimulates the CNS by blocking adenosine receptors, resulting in increased wakefulness and improved cognitive function.

When coffee is consumed alongside methamphetamine, the combined effects on the CNS can be extremely dangerous. Both substances increase heart rate and blood pressure independently; however, their combined use intensifies these effects significantly. This puts enormous strain on the cardiovascular system, potentially leading to heart palpitations, arrhythmias, or even heart attacks.

Moreover, mixing coffee with methamphetamine also increases the risk of severe anxiety and panic attacks. Methamphetamine alone can induce feelings of restlessness and paranoia due to its impact on dopamine levels in the brain. Coffee exacerbates these symptoms by further stimulating the CNS. The individual may experience heightened anxiety levels accompanied by racing thoughts and an overwhelming sense of fear.

The combination of these two stimulants can also lead to sleep disturbances and insomnia. Methamphetamine has long been associated with insomnia due to its ability to suppress appetite and keep users awake for extended periods. When paired with coffee’s stimulating properties that counteract tiredness temporarily, this combination creates a vicious cycle where sleep becomes nearly impossible.

Additionally, combining coffee with methamphetamine increases dehydration due to their diuretic effects. Both substances cause increased urine production, leading to fluid loss and potential electrolyte imbalances. Chronic dehydration can have severe consequences on overall health, including kidney damage and impaired cognitive function.

Lastly, the simultaneous use of coffee and methamphetamine can amplify the risk of addiction. Both substances have addictive properties on their own, but when consumed together, they create a reinforcing cycle that intensifies the desire for more stimulation. This increases the likelihood of developing a substance use disorder and makes it more challenging to quit or reduce consumption.

In conclusion, combining coffee with methamphetamine is an extremely hazardous practice that poses significant risks to both physical and mental health. The combined stimulant effects can place excessive strain on the cardiovascular system, induce severe anxiety or panic attacks, disrupt sleep patterns, dehydrate the body, and increase the likelihood of addiction. It is crucial to prioritize one’s well-being and avoid engaging in such dangerous behaviors that can have long-lasting consequences.
